Metal-ion coating improves extracellular vesicles for cancer detection and targeted delivery
Phys.org

Researchers, including those from the University of Tokyo, found a way to optimize how cells bind to small packages they release called extracellular vesicles.
By coating the vesicles with metal ions, they made cells and their corresponding vesicles stick together more strongly than they would naturally.
This reduced the time needed for cells to capture their own vesicles, even in mixtures containing billions of other vesicles. ...
